Meaning 1

A method of transferring a computer file from one computer to another by copying it to a floppy disk, thumb drive, or some other external storage device, carrying the device to the other computer, and saving the file there, in contrast to electronic methods used by networked computers to transfer data.

History

Etymology

From sneaker (“running shoe”) + net (“network”), a reference to a person wearing sneakers walking from one computer to another.
